MAC Gymnast of the Week
Leah Johnson
Northern Illinois
Fr. (Glenview, Ill./Glenbrook South)
Johnson began her career by tying for first place in the all-around as she matched Illinois-Chicago's Annie Kachman with a 38.725 total. Individually, Johnson was also tied for third on the vault with a 9.750 and placed third for the balance beam with a 9.750 as well. She tied for eighth on floor exercise with a 9.650 and was eighth individually on the uneven parallel bars with a 9.575 total.
MAC Specialist of the Week
Jennifer Sturgis
Western Michigan
Jr. (Novi, Mich./Novi)
Sturgis claimed first place for the Broncos on beam after
earning a top score of 9.825 at Michigan State on Jan. 14. The high
score of 9.825 was a personal best for Sturgis. Sturgis placed
first out of 18 gymnasts.
